Arnaud Condé (Bassoon, Reccorder, Musical Director)

Born: February 26, 1990 - Remiremont, Vosges region, France

The French bassoonist, recorder player and Musical Director, Arnaud Condé. began playing the recorder at the age of five at his village music school. Two years later, he entered the Conservatoire à Rayonnement Régional de Paris (CRR) (1997-2012). After graduating with a performance diploma in 2012, along with diplomas in choral conducting and music composition, he specialized in historical bassoons, notably studying with Jérémie Papasergio at the CRR.

Arnaud Condé performs throughout France with various early music ensembles, inluding CRR de Paris - Ida Rubinstein (Baroque bassoon: October 2017 - 2020) and Intermittents Du Spectacle (bassoon & flute: since July 2020), and Les Épopées (Director: Stéphane Fuget). He has directed the Chœur & Ensemble Poséidon since 2018. He currently lives in Paris, France.
